BoG deregulates unregulated crypto forex channels

The Financial institution of Ghana (BoG) has issued uncompromising directions to regulated monetary establishments to right away sever ties with crypto platforms working unlawful overseas forex wallets within the nation.

This wide-ranging order is straight aimed toward halting the speedy adoption of digital US greenback wallets that permit customers in Ghana to bypass customary banking channels. The central financial institution has revealed that it’s monitoring an alarming spike in these fraudulent fiat pockets preparations. These fiat pockets preparations are usually funded and settled utilizing common financial institution transfers, bank cards and cell cash rails offered by native banks and fintech operators.

Regulators have made it clear that these subtle operations are being carried out on the sting of the regulation. In response to the central financial institution, these fast-growing crypto-to-fiat bridges actively violate a number of basic monetary laws, together with the Fee Programs and Companies Act 2019 (Act 987) and the Overseas Trade Act 2006 (Act 723).

To take away any ambiguity available in the market, the central financial institution clarified that no digital forex platform is granted authorized authority to function these cross-border parallel banking operations inside Ghana.

In harsh language, the central financial institution ordered the rapid shutdown of all operational pipelines supplying energy to those networks.

“Accordingly, banks, specialised depository establishments, digital cash issuers, cost service suppliers and different regulated monetary establishments are hereby directed to chorus from establishing or sustaining any association that facilitates the financing, operation, settlement or buyer entry to unauthorized fiat pockets companies offered to customers in Ghana,” the BoG assertion stated.

The hammer of regulation has fallen on each layer of the monetary structure.

  • Industrial and specialised banks
  • Cell cash issuer (EMI)
  • Fintech and cost service suppliers
  • card processing community

Extreme penalties for disobedience

The Directive leaves no room for negotiation or gradual transition. The central financial institution has ordered all establishments at the moment processing funds, buying card transactions, or offering cost backends to those digital forex entities to take rapid and proactive steps to dismantle their technological integration.

The board issued a warning to all financial institution executives. Monetary establishments that select to show a blind eye to those preparations or delay their termination will face extreme and swift supervisory penalties and direct enforcement actions from regulators.

As CEDI faces continued macroeconomic pressures, this aggressive transfer demonstrates the central financial institution’s absolute dedication to regain full management over the home overseas trade panorama and suffocate the burgeoning shadow greenback financial system within the crypto underworld.
